New syntax contains an optional stream type, allowing to refer to n-th
stream of specific type.
Omitting stream number now maps all streams of the given type.

@@ -634,35 +634,52 @@ Synchronize read on input.
@section Advanced options
@table @option
-@item -map
@var{input_file_id}.@var{input_stream_id}[:@var{sync_file_id}.@var{sync_stream_id}]
+@item -map
@var{input_file_id}[:@var{input_stream_type}][:@var{input_stream_id}][,@var{sync_file_id}[:@var{sync_stream_type}][:@var{sync_stream_id}]]
-Designate an input stream as a source for the output file. Each input
+Designate one or more input streams as a source for the output file. Each input
stream is identified by the input file index @var{input_file_id} and
the input stream index @var{input_stream_id} within the input
-file. Both indexes start at 0. If specified,
-@var{sync_file_id}.@var{sync_stream_id} sets which input stream
+file. Both indices start at 0. If specified,
+@var{sync_file_id}:@var{sync_stream_id} sets which input stream
is used as a presentation sync reference.
+If @var{input_stream_type} is specified -- 'v' for video, 'a' for audio, 's'
for
+subtitle and 'd' for data -- then @var{input_stream_id} counts only the streams
+of this type. Same for @var{sync_stream_type}.
+
+@var{input_stream_id} may be omitted, in which case all streams of the given
+type are mapped (or all streams in the file, if no type is specified).
+
The first @code{-map} option on the command line specifies the
source for output stream 0, the second @code{-map} option specifies
the source for output stream 1, etc.
+For example, to map ALL streams from the first input file to output
+@example
+av -i INPUT -map 0 output
+@end example
+
For example, if you have two audio streams in the first input file,
-these streams are identified by "0.0" and "0.1". You can use
+these streams are identified by "0:0" and "0:1". You can use
@code{-map} to select which streams to place in an output file. For
example:
@example
-avconv -i INPUT -map 0.1 out.wav
+avconv -i INPUT -map 0:1 out.wav
@end example
-will map the input stream in @file{INPUT} identified by "0.1" to
+will map the input stream in @file{INPUT} identified by "0:1" to
the (single) output stream in @file{out.wav}.
For example, to select the stream with index 2 from input file
-@file{a.mov} (specified by the identifier "0.2"), and stream with
-index 6 from input @file{b.mov} (specified by the identifier "1.6"),
+@file{a.mov} (specified by the identifier "0:2"), and stream with
+index 6 from input @file{b.mov} (specified by the identifier "1:6"),
and copy them to the output file @file{out.mov}:
@example
-avconv -i a.mov -i b.mov -vcodec copy -acodec copy -map 0.2 -map 1.6 out.mov
+avconv -i a.mov -i b.mov -vcodec copy -acodec copy -map 0:2 -map 1:6 out.mov
+@end example
+
+To select all video and the third audio stream from an input file:
+@example
+avconv -i INPUT -map 0:v -map 0:a:2 OUTPUT
@end example
Note that using this option disables the default mappings for this output file.
